概括
素,溶解体酶,在瘤微环境 (TME) 中促进癌症进展和免疫抑制. 用抑制剂向甲素显示出克服治疗耐药性和改善癌症治疗结果的希望.

背景情况:
- 甲素,溶解体酶,越来越多地被认为是它们在癌症中的多方面的作用.
- 传统上被视为瘤促进剂,最近的研究显示它们在瘤微环境 (TME) 中发挥了关键作用.
研究的目的:
- 阐明癌细胞和TME内部由甲素驱动的复杂网络.
- 通过修改微观和宏观环境,详细介绍 cathepsins 对化学放射治疗耐药性的贡献.
- 探索针对甲素相互作用的当前和未来的治疗策略.
主要方法:
- 对癌症中甲素功能的文献综述.
- 在细胞外基质降解,血管生成和免疫细胞调节中对甲素作用的分析.
- 对传统疗法进行 cathepsin 中介性耐药性的研究.
主要成果:
- 甲素降低了细胞外基质,促进了侵袭,转移和血管生成.
- 它们调节TME中的免疫细胞,导致免疫抑制.
- 通过改变TME,甲素有助于化学放射治疗的耐药性.
- 瘤和循环中的过度表达表明对免疫力,新陈代谢和转移有系统性影响.
结论:
- 甲素是癌症进展,免疫逃避和治疗耐药性的关键因素.
- 向甲素,特别是与现有疗法相结合,为癌症治疗提供了一个有希望的途径.
- 对系统性甲素效应和向治疗的进一步研究是有必要的.

mTOR Signaling and Cancer Progression
3.6K
The mammalian target of rapamycin or mTOR protein was discovered in 1994 due to its direct interaction with rapamycin. The protein gets its name from a yeast homolog called TOR. The mTOR protein complex in mammalian cells plays a major role in balancing anabolic processes such as the synthesis of proteins, lipids, and nucleotides and catabolic processes, such as autophagy in response to environmental cues, such as availability of nutrients and growth factors.

Cancer Stem Cells and Tumor Maintenance
4.6K
Early diagnosis and treatment can often cure cancer. However, even with treatment, residual cells called cancer stem cells (CSC) might remain, often causing tumor recurrence. These cancer stem cells possess the potential for self-renewal and multi-lineage differentiation and are often responsible for the therapeutic resistance displayed in most cancers.

The Tumor Microenvironment
6.4K
Every normal cell or tissue is embedded in a complex local environment called stroma, consisting of different cell types, a basal membrane, and blood vessels. As normal cells mutate and develop into cancer cells, their local environment also changes to allow cancer progression. The tumor microenvironment (TME) consists of a complex cellular matrix of stromal cells and the developing tumor.
